Default Overhead parking camera view

One of my favorite features on my S6 is the overhead view camera angle. I always had a tendency to not pull deep enough into a parking spot for fear of scraping up the front of the car on that little concrete blocker or the curb. Now I just punch the "P" button on my way into the spot and it gives me the perfect split screen: a bird's eye view to center the car left/right in the spot and also the front bumper camera (with beeps!) to get right up to the front edge of my parking spot.

Here's the issue- sometimes the overhead camera view doesn't appear. The icon of the car is there with all the little radar blips, but it's just sitting in a sea of black screen. The front bumper cam always works fine, it's the overhead view that is sometimes just intermittent. I can't figure out why. What's weird is that if I hit the "P" button to turn off the system, I get a brief flash of the overhead picture that should be there, right before the screen turns off.

Anyone have a similar experience?

That is the display when in sensor mode, the gray areas that look like light beams coming from the bumpers are indicating what each of the sensors is seeing. Press the lower left "Camera" button to switch to the top-down camera mode.

Yes, but you have to press the "Camera" button to switch to that mode. The fact that the bottom left of the screen says Camera means you are not in Camera mode. The bottom left button toggles between camera and sensor modes.
